It seems that the remains of the throne hall of the palace of the king of Taxila have been discovered - I mean the man variously known as Taxiles, Omphis, or Ambhi.http://www.dawn.com/2002/03/24/nat31.htmI have some doubts about it. In my view, every level below the Hellenistic level is considered to be Achaemenid. This is, however, based on historical sources. If sigloi were found, or a cuneiform text, or something really Iranian, we would have more certainty. Yet, a throne hall in a pre-Hellenistic level is interesting in its own right.Jona
